For high-voltage disconnect switches used in open-air environments, industry standards and manufacturer installation guidelines recommend that High Voltage Disconnect Switch be placed in a horizontal position. This arrangement is not a matter of habit, but rather a result of in-depth analysis of the equipment's structure and outdoor environmental factors, as well as summarizing practical experience in the field.

The supporting insulators of high-voltage disconnect switches typically employ porcelain insulator structures with porcelain skirts to protect electrical insulation components from direct rainwater. When the disconnect switch is arranged horizontally, the geometry of the porcelain skirts provides better physical shielding, allowing rainwater to slide off along the skirt edges and reducing the accumulation of wet contaminants caused by rainwater erosion. This effect is particularly noticeable in humid or rainy areas.
